About Us

The Company

Key Traceability was founded in 2015, with the mission of unlocking seafood supply chains. Our confidential, client-focused service aims to bring clarity to organisations and transparency to consumers.


Today, we have expanded to a core team of 8 staff, as well as a network of auditors, consultants, scientists and technical experts we collaborate with to facilitate our international services.


Our office is based in Portsmouth, UK, with team members located in Europe and Asia-Pacific, and experience spanning the globe.


We offer auditing and consultancy services across the fisheries and aquaculture industries.


We have developed robust and independently assessed internal management systems centralising quality.


We have an experienced and multi-skilled team and wider network to support our clients’ projects.


We are committed to promoting evidence-based improvements and implementing best practices.